Add vhost-user protocol feature VHOST_USER_PROTOCOL_F_GET_VRING_BASE_INFLIGHT
Now on GET_VRING_BASE this feature can control whether to wait for in-flight requests to complete or not. Also we have to validate that this feature will be enabled only when qemu and back-end supports in-flight buffer and in-flight migration It will be helpfull in future for in-flight requests migration in vhost-user devices.
